After Notre Dame and Michigan exchanged goals nine seconds apart in the first period, the Fighting Irish added two more in the third to beat the Wolverines, 3–1. Three different players scored for Notre Dame, and freshman Kevin Lind’s first career goal was the game-winner at 1:35 in the third. “It was a weird game,” said ND coach Jeff Jackson. “It was like three different periods with three different games almost.
